I have Archer C7 V3.0, and I downloaded the V3 firmware but on status page it always has shown V2.0. Is this just display error?
I believe that the Archer C7 V2, 3 and 4 are nearly identical hardware. I think TP-Link just changed the board layout, not the components. They also changed the header, that is why a new model folder was created. As for the listing of V2, it is just identified wrong. I have had 940N v3, identified as a 841ND v8, that was before there were specific builds for the 940N v3. You can report it on the SVN, but it sounds like just a GUI issue. https://svn.dd-wrt.com/
